Why Can’t I Delete My Tinder?
Before we dive into the reasons why you can’t delete your Tinder account, let’s quickly go over the steps involved in deleting your account. Here’s a step-by-step guide:
- Log in to your Tinder account
- Tap the three horizontal lines in the top left corner
- Tap "Settings"
- Tap "Account"
- Tap "Delete Account"
- Confirm that you want to delete your account
